Florida Polytechnic University modernizes student operations with Ellucian to create a unified digital campus experience Achieved 92% student satisfaction across integrated platforms | Increased student mobile usage by 70% | Reduced login barriers by 85% | Cut infrastructure and licensing costs by 40% | Generated more than 60% soft cost savings through reclaimed staff time | Retired more than 100 legacy customizations | Reduced system integrations by 55% | Reduced custom reports by 44%
Northpointe Christian Schools builds an integrated and secure education ecosystem with PowerSchool Improved student data accuracy by eliminating repetitive manual data entry | Strengthened data security through centralized, cloud-hosted system management | Created seamless data flow across enrollment, SIS, and LMS environments | Simplified enrollment and re-enrollment processes for families and administrative staff | Achieved earlier re-enrollment completion from more families than previously recorded | Reduced duplicate spreadsheets, disconnected records, and outdated information silos
Ambrose University strengthens institutional agility and student experience with Jenzabar one Reduced operational bottlenecks through streamlined and automated processes | Improved staff efficiency across connected institutional workflows | Integrated previously fragmented tools within a unified platform environment | Centralized critical information for faster institutional access | Strengthened organizational agility through improved process coordination
Calvert Hall College high school unifies the student lifecycle and school operations with Blackbaud Established a single, consistent student and family data environment | Eliminated departmental silos across academic and administrative functions | Enabled real-time student information updates across connected departments | Improved cross-functional collaboration by creating a unified schoolwide platform | Provided families with one access point for grades, schedules, assignments, communications, activities, and bills | Strengthened parent engagement through comprehensive visibility into student information
Redlands Sydney advances toward unified school operations with Veracross and Accucom Advanced the implementation four weeks ahead of schedule during the early project stage |Targeted SIS launch within six months of the reported implementation phase | Created a pathway to reduce data silos across school systems | Established shared information access across enrollment, student support, teaching, and alumni teams | Improved prospects for faster access to timely institutional information

        Market Size Estimation

        Multiple approaches were adopted to estimate and forecast the student information system (SIS) market. The first approach involved estimating the market size based on companies’ revenue from the sale of SIS products.

        Market Size Estimation Methodology: Top-down Approach

        The top-down approach prepared an exhaustive list of all the vendors offering products in the student information system (SIS) market. The revenue contribution of the market vendors was estimated through annual reports, press releases, funding, investor presentations, paid databases, and primary interviews. Each vendor’s offerings were evaluated based on offering, platform module, technology, deployment mode, end user, and region. The markets were triangulated through primary and secondary research. The primary procedure included extensive interviews for key insights from industry leaders, such as CIOs, CEOs, VPs, directors, and marketing executives. The market numbers were further triangulated with the existing MarketsandMarkets’ repository for validation.

        Market Size Estimation Methodology: Bottom-up Approach

        The bottom-up approach identified the adoption rate of student information system (SIS) products across different verticals in key countries, considering the regions that contribute the most to the market share. For cross-validation, the adoption of SIS products among enterprises and other use cases for their regions was identified and extrapolated. Use cases identified in different areas were weighed for the market size calculation.

        Based on the market numbers, the regional split was determined by primary and secondary sources. The procedure included an analysis of the SIS market’s regional penetration. Based on secondary research, the regional spending on Information and Communications Technology (ICT), socioeconomic analysis of each country, strategic vendor analysis of major student information system service providers, and organic and inorganic business development activities of regional and global players were estimated.

        Market Definition

        The student information system (SIS) market comprises software platforms and associated services that enable educational institutions to manage, automate, and optimize student lifecycle operations from enrollment and admissions through academics, attendance, assessments, financial management, graduation, and alumni records. These platforms serve as the central repository for student, faculty, academic, and administrative data while facilitating workflow automation, regulatory compliance, reporting, and integration with learning management systems, enterprise resource planning solutions, financial systems, and other campus applications. The market includes cloud-based and on-premises deployments, along with implementation, integration, consulting, training, support, and managed services, serving K–12 schools, higher education institutions, and vocational and professional training providers.
